May 17, 2005
- At its pre-E3 2005 press conference in Los Angeles, Nintendo president Satoru Iwata spoke about the company's next-generation console, codenamed Revolution. Iwata specifically revealed some of the games in development for the system.

Fans of Super Smash Bros. Melee are in for a doubly sweet treat. Iwata said that Nintendo is hard at work on a Super Smash Bros. sequel that will debut for the launch of Revolution. The system is scheduled to ship in mid-2006, according to reports. Better yet, this new Revolution Smash Bros. will take advantage of the console's Wi-Fi capabilities for online play out of the box.
No further details on Revolution Super Smash Bros. have been revealed, but gamers can expect to hear much more on the anticipated fighter sequel in the coming months. (IGN.com)
